在HTML中,可以使用标签直接将代码嵌入到网页中。这种方法简单直观,适用于展示小段代码。
Here is an example of HTML code:
<div>Hello, World!</div>
标签和标签的组合可以保持代码的格式,使其在网页中显示得更加清晰。
二、利用JavaScript在页面中嵌入代码
JavaScript是一种强大的工具,能够在网页中动态嵌入和执行代码。
JavaScript Code Example
Here is an example of JavaScript code:
const code = `
function greet() {
alert('Hello, World!');
}
greet();`;
document.getElementById('js-code').innerText = code;
通过JavaScript,可以将代码动态插入到指定的HTML元素中。
三、使用外部文件引入代码
对于大型项目,建议将代码分离到外部文件中,这不仅可以提高代码的可维护性,还能增强网页的加载性能。
引入外部JavaScript文件
External JavaScript Example
Check the console for output.
script.js文件内容:
function greet() {
console.log('Hello, World!');
}
greet();
引入外部CSS文件
External CSS Example
This text will be highlighted.
styles.css文件内容:
.highlight {
background-color: yellow;
}
四、借助前端框架和库
前端框架和库如React、Vue和Angular提供了更加结构化和模块化的方式来管理和展示代码。
使用React
React是一个用于构建用户界面的JavaScript库。下面是一个简单的React代码展示示例:
import React from 'react';
import ReactDOM from 'react-dom';
function App() {
const code = `
function greet() {
console.log('Hello, World!');
}
greet();`;
return (
Here is an example of JavaScript code:
{code}
);
}
ReactDOM.render( , document.getElementById('root'));
使用Vue
Vue是一个渐进式JavaScript框架,适用于构建用户界面。下面是一个Vue代码展示示例:
Vue Code Example
Here is an example of JavaScript code:
{{ code }}
new Vue({
el: '#app',
data: {
code: `
function greet() {
console.log('Hello, World!');
}
greet();`
}
});
五、代码高亮显示
为了增强代码的可读性,可以使用代码高亮显示库,如Prism.js和Highlight.js。
使用Prism.js
Prism.js是一个轻量级的、可扩展的语法高亮库。
Prism.js Example
Here is an example of JavaScript code:
function greet() {
console.log('Hello, World!');
}
greet();
使用Highlight.js
Highlight.js是另一个流行的代码高亮显示库,支持多种编程语言。
Highlight.js Example
Here is an example of JavaScript code:
function greet() {
console.log('Hello, World!');
}
greet();
六、使用Markdown和静态网站生成器
Markdown是一种轻量级标记语言,使用Markdown文件可以轻松地将代码嵌入到文本中。静态网站生成器如Jekyll、Hugo和Hexo可以将Markdown文件转换成静态HTML页面。
Markdown示例
Here is an example of JavaScript code:
```javascript
function greet() {
console.log('Hello, World!');
}
greet();
### 使用Jekyll
Jekyll是一个简单的、博客意识的静态网站生成器,适用于将Markdown文件转换为静态网站。
```markdown
---
layout: post
title: "JavaScript Code Example"
---
Here is an example of JavaScript code:
```javascript
function greet() {
console.log('Hello, World!');
}
greet();
七、代码格式化
保持代码格式整洁和一致性对于提高代码的可读性至关重要。可以使用格式化工具如Prettier来自动格式化代码。
### 使用Prettier
Prettier是一个流行的代码格式化工具,支持多种编程语言。
```bash
安装Prettier
npm install --save-dev prettier
格式化文件
npx prettier --write path/to/your/file.js
八、结合项目管理系统
在大型团队项目中,有效地管理和展示代码至关重要。推荐使用以下两个项目管理系统:
研发项目管理系统PingCode
PingCode专注于研发项目管理,提供了强大的代码管理、任务跟踪和版本控制功能。它能够帮助团队更好地协作和管理项目进度。
通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,支持任务管理、时间跟踪和文档管理。它适用于各种类型的项目,能够提高团队的协作效率。
九、结论
将代码放到Web前端页面有多种方法,每种方法都有其独特的优势和适用场景。无论是使用HTML的标签、利用JavaScript动态嵌入代码、引入外部文件、借助前端框架和库,还是使用代码高亮显示库、Markdown和静态网站生成器,都可以有效地展示和管理代码。在大型团队项目中,建议结合项目管理系统如PingCode和Worktile,以提高团队协作效率和项目管理水平。
通过本文的详细介绍,相信你已经掌握了将代码放到Web前端页面的多种方法和技巧。希望这些内容能够帮助你在实际项目中更加高效地展示和管理代码。
相关问答FAQs:
FAQ 1: 如何在web前端页面中嵌入代码?
问题:我想将一段代码嵌入到我的web前端页面中,应该如何操作?
回答:要将代码嵌入到web前端页面中,首先需要确定代码的类型。如果是HTML代码,可以直接在页面的HTML文件中使用标签(例如